In an oral tradition, chants hold a treasure of teachings. Our opening chant,
Supplication to the Shambhala Lineage, is such a treasure, holding an overview of Shambhala Buddhism. The 4 classes will offer a look at 1) the Kagyu and Nyingma lineage in a broad view; 2) the history of Shambhala as it relates to Buddhism - from Dawa Sangpo to Vajrayana; 3) The importance of Gesar and the Mukpo clan, which is Chogyam Trungpa's and the Sakyong's family name; 4) the bodhisattva warrior and Rigden principle.
